Hong Kong-based digital bank ZA Bank has introduced cryptocurrency trading services for retail customers, marking a significant milestone as Asia's first bank to offer direct virtual asset transactions. The Hong Kong Monetary Authority (HKMA) confirmed that ZA Bank operates as an intermediary collaborating with licensed virtual asset exchanges.
Key Features of ZA Bank's Crypto Services
- Market First: First Asian bank enabling retail users to trade cryptocurrencies using HKD/USD
- Geographic Limitation: Exclusively available to Hong Kong residents
- Risk Disclosure: Prominent warnings about virtual assets' price volatility are displayed
Regulatory Framework Explained
The HKMA emphasized ZA Bank's compliance with Hong Kong's financial regulations:
"ZA Bank functions as an intermediary partnering with licensed virtual asset exchanges to provide trading services."
Key regulatory highlights:
Investor Protection Measures:
- Mandatory client knowledge/risk assessments before transactions
- Partnerships only with SFC-licensed platforms
- Comprehensive account safeguards including wallet security protocols
Operational Boundaries:
- Virtual asset trading doesn't constitute "securities trading"
- Strict adherence to HKMA/SFC joint guidelines

FAQ: ZA Bank's Crypto Services
Q: Can mainland Chinese users access ZA Bank's crypto services?
A: No, the service is exclusively for Hong Kong ID holders.
Q: What currencies support crypto purchases?
A: HKD and USD are currently supported.
Q: How does HKMA ensure transaction safety?
A: Through licensed exchange partnerships and strict intermediary compliance checks.
Q: Are there daily trading limits?
A: Yes, tailored based on user risk profiles.
Q: What happens if the partnered exchange fails?
A: Client assets remain segregated per HKMA requirements.
